Started hearing honking noise after cold start stutter -- dealer said new MAF, Throttle body boot and new Diverter valves would cure the problem, so I order bi pipe from a place in Ohio and they send along 2 free OEM Bosch D valves for a 225 TT.... So I put 'em in and now it feels like there is no boost. Could the TT D valves change the boost delivery time? I also opened one up from a stapled OEM box and a little piece of plastic fell out - looked like debris from mfg process, about 3- 4 mm square

boost should actually come on quicker (snaps shut more quickly). Although I doubt you would ever notice this. I have opened several diverter valve boxes and nothing has ever fallen out - that is cause for concern ; (
You can test the valves with a simple vacuum pump, or you can connect a line and suck on them to see if you can hold them open.
The valves are naturally closed (the spring holds them shut). In the car, they are open and recirculating at idle. When you get on the throttle they close, and force air into the throttle body. If one is broken, it might be stuck shut and forcing boost to the TB all the time. This could in tern cause an overboost and throw the car into limp mode. In limp mode you will not boost past 5PSI (stock is 9 PSI). Just a guess.
